Sunbursts for Designers: Downloads and Inspirations

Here are some of the sunbursts which might be useful in your poster designing.
They are made easy because:
- all images are in high resolution (1000px X 1000px)
- varied number of rays (10 rays, 20 rays and 40 rays)
- available in .PSD files (transparent background)

Here are the simple steps you are to do.

1. Download and open the image with Adobe Photoshop

img1

2. Rub of the parts not necessary for you or you need to change (press the shape of eraser on the left side bar).Change the background color (select the back square among the two squares seen on the sidebar) to the background of your card by selecting the eyedropper tool and clicking a white area. The ‘invitation for you’ quote is excellent and you need not change that. Make sure you remember the styles, size and position of various texts in the figure.
